Thandel: A Deep Dive into Love and Patriotism

Thandel

Release Date : February 07, 2025

Starring : Naga Chaitanya, Sai Pallavi

Director : Chandoo Mondeti

Producer : Bunny Vas

Music Director : Devi Sri Prasad

OTT Release: Netflix

Thandel is a film that blends love, emotions, and patriotism with a storyline inspired by real events. Directed by Chandoo Mondeti, the film features Naga Chaitanya and Sai Pallavi in the lead roles, bringing a mix of intense drama and heartfelt romance. While Thandel succeeds in delivering a strong message to society, certain aspects could have been executed better.

One of the strongest aspects of Thandel is the performance of its lead actors. Naga Chaitanya as Raju delivers a natural and heartfelt portrayal of a fisherman caught in a life-changing situation. His ability to showcase vulnerability and resilience makes his character believable. Sai Pallavi, playing Bujji Thalli, adds charm and depth to the film. Their chemistry is one of the highlights, making the love story emotionally engaging.

The movie’s storyline carries an important message for society, shedding light on real-life incidents involving fishermen unknowingly crossing borders. The Pakistan sequences in Thandel play a crucial role in depicting their struggles. While these scenes are impactful, they fall slightly short of expectations in terms of execution. Given the film’s real-life inspiration, the attempt to portray the situation accurately is commendable.

The film features some melodious tracks, with “Bujji Thalli” and its sad version standing out as the best compositions. However, other songs like “Hilesa Hilesa,” “Azaadi,” and “Shiva” fail to make a strong impact. The background score in Thandel works well in some scenes but lacks consistency throughout the film. It enhances certain moments but does not maintain the same level of intensity across the narrative.

Chandoo Mondeti’s direction reflects the effort put into making Thandel a meaningful film. He successfully balances romance, emotions, and patriotic elements while ensuring that the essence of the story remains intact. Despite some limitations in execution, his storytelling keeps the audience invested. The film’s pacing is decent, though some portions could have been tighter.

The strong points of Thandel include Naga Chaitanya and Sai Pallavi’s solid performances, a socially relevant story that delivers an important message, and an emotional love story with well-written moments. The song “Bujji Thalli” and its sad version create an impact. However, the film has some drawbacks, such as Pakistan sequences that could have been more intense, a few songs that fail to leave a lasting impression, and an inconsistent background score.

Thandel is a film that brings an engaging love story with a meaningful societal message. While the execution has some flaws, the lead performances, emotional depth, and realistic portrayal of events make it worth watching. If you enjoy films that blend romance with a touch of real-world struggles, Thandel is a decent pick.
